// Sweetdrop
// Zero configuration, self hosted, file sharing.
package main
import (
"flag"
"fmt"
"log"
"math/rand"
"net/http"
"os"
"path/filepath"
"runtime"
"golang.org/x/net/http2"
)
const VERSION = "0.1.0"
var (
help = flag.Bool("h", false, "Show usage")
h1Port = flag.String("h1", ":53370", "HTTP port, set blank '' to disable")
h2Port = flag.String("h2", ":53371", "HTTPS & HTTP2 port, set blank '' to disable")
rootDir = flag.String("root", "", "Share directory root, defaults to current")
accessKey = flag.String("key", "", "Sets access key, defaults to random 32 char")
)
func main() {
setup()
startWebServer()
select {}
}
func randSeq(n int) string {
letters := []rune("abcdefghijklmnopqrstuvwxyzABCDEFGHIJKLMNOPQRSTUVWXYZ1234567890")
b := make([]rune, n)
for i := range b {
b[i] = letters[rand.Intn(len(letters))]
}
return string(b)
}
func startWebServer() {
key := "/" + *accessKey + "/"
mux := http.NewServeMux()
mux.HandleFunc(key+"upload", upload)
mux.Handle(key, http.StripPrefix(key, http.FileServer(assetFS())))
mux.Handle(key+"f/", http.StripPrefix(key+"f/", http.FileServer(http.Dir(*rootDir))))
if *h1Port != "" {
log.Println("http://localhost" + *h1Port + key)
s := &http.Server{
Addr: *h1Port,
Handler: mux,
}
http2.ConfigureServer(s, nil)
go func() {
err := s.ListenAndServe()
if err != nil {
log.Fatal("HTTP server error:", err)
}
}()
}
if *h2Port != "" {
log.Println("https://localhost" + *h2Port + key)
s := &http.Server{
Addr: *h2Port,
Handler: mux,
TLSConfig: CreateTLS(),
}
http2.ConfigureServer(s, nil)
go func() {
err := s.ListenAndServeTLS("", "")
if err != nil {
log.Fatal("HTTPS/2 server error:", err)
}
}()
}
}
func setup() {
runtime.GOMAXPROCS(runtime.NumCPU())
flag.Usage = func() {
fmt.Println("Sweetdrop ", VERSION)
flag.PrintDefaults()
}
flag.Parse()
if *help {
flag.Usage()
os.Exit(0)
}
if *rootDir == "" {
cwd, err := os.Getwd()
if err != nil {
panic(err)
}
rootDir = &cwd
} else {
*rootDir = filepath.Clean(*rootDir)
_, err := os.Stat(*rootDir)
if err != nil {
log.Fatal("Root directory not valid")
}
}
log.Println("Sweetdrop "+VERSION+" sharing", *rootDir)
if *accessKey == "" {
*accessKey = randSeq(32)
}
}
